ConditionGood, soft, worn leather covers, (See Photos) gilt edges, ornate marbled endpapers, tissue guarded frontispiece. Pages are beveled in a concave manner and mirror the marbled endpapers; front endpaper has remains of an ex libris label; rubbed edges; gilt stamps and title on spine, which is quite worn and leather strip containing title is fragmented. Undated, but assuming it was published after 1870 when Ward, Lock & Co. acquired E. Moxon, Son & Co., (who had earlier published the poet's works) and before the turn of the century. All four corners are worn. Back flyleaf has been torn out (See Photo) Previous owner inked his name and date he received the book (1967)
